REVEALED: Chelsea's Loic Remy wanted by Crystal Palace

CRYSTAL PALACE are plotting an audacious summer move for Chelsea striker Loic Remy.

Loic Remy has been linked with a surprise move to Crystal Palace

In an exclusive report by Tuttomercatoweb, it is claimed that Alan Pardew is desperate to bring the Frenchman to Selhurst Park at the end of the season should the Eagles beat the drop.

Palace already have a number of strikers at the club including Fraizer Campbell and Marouane Chamakh, as well as Arsenal youngster Yaya Sanogo, but Pardew wants the former QPR and Newcastle star to lead the line in the next campaign.

Tuttomercatoweb believes that Jose Mourinho is willing to part ways with Remy due to the forward's lack of first-team action at Stamford Bridge.

The website states that the Special One plans to keep Didier Drogba alongside Diego Costa, and Remy's potential exit could see a new hitman arrive in west London.

Mourinho has previously explained that he needs three goalscorers in his squad in order to compete for domestic and European titles, with the Blues linked in recent times with Inter Milan's Mauro Icardi and Palermo's Paulo Dybala.

Whether Remy would be keen on a move to Palace remains to be seen, but there will surely be a number of clubs interested in his signature should he be made available for transfer.
